Description

When minerals are heated, they emit wavelengths of visible light. Since each mineral gives off wavelengths that are unique, this information can be used to identify their composition. In this investigation, your students will determine the chemical composition of minerals by observing their characteristic light spectra. Then they’ll identify the chemicals present and, in the process, learn how chemicals create color in a solid material.
